当我尝试使用Safari浏览器导航到某个https网页时,我会收到403禁止访问拒绝服务器错误。与所有其他浏览器我得到的页面显示没有问题。我在网上搜索了一个解决方案,但我找不到任何解决方案。
有人能告诉我如何解决这个问题吗?
我已经检查过的东西:
- 我检查了使用的证书。它与Chrome(工作)和safari(不工作)的证书相同
- 一个非常奇怪的行为:当我有Fiddler工具运行和捕获,而我试图连接到页面,页面显示没有问题。当我停用捕获并尝试再次导航到该页面时,我再次获得403禁止访问。
我将感谢任何建议。
谢谢
4条答案
按热度按时间von4xj4u1#
解决方案是在IIS - SSL设置-客户端证书-忽略中设置。
7d7tgy0s2#
我在使用Windows Server 2008 R2 Datacenter IIS时遇到此问题。我的问题的解决方案是:
1.远程打开服务器
1.启动IIS管理器
1.在左侧的Connections面板下,查找导致SSL出现问题的域
1.找到并选择后,点击【SSL设置】
1.在客户端证书下选择忽略
1.单击右侧【操作】部分下的【申请】
好了
wswtfjt73#
请参见http://blogs.telerik.com/fiddler/posts/13-02-28/help!-running-fiddler-fixes-my-app-以获取常见的罪魁祸首列表。
URL是什么?它在你的内联网上吗?当它工作时,您是否在Fiddler中看到HTTP/401响应,然后才是最终的HTTP/200?
plupiseo4#
在我的情况下,目标网站是IP受限的,罪魁祸首是Safari隐藏IP的新设置。
的数据